While anise is sweeter and stronger, fennel has a milder taste with woodier and greener notes than its more aromatic counterpart. the main difference between anise and fennel is mostly drawn from their unique flavors. is fennel the same as anise? Anise, on the other hand, is an annual herb with feathery leaves and small white flowers. fennel is a perennial herb with a bulbous base, feathery leaves, and yellow flowers. Both fennel (foeniculum vulgare) anise (pimpinella anisum) are herbaceous flowering plants in the family apiaceae or umbelliferae but are from different genera, i.e., foeniculum and pimpinella, respectively. Anise is heavier on the licorice flavor and far more pungent.
